📖 What Does Alexina Mean?

Feminine form of Alexios. Derived from the Greek name 'Alexios', meaning 'helper' or 'defender of mankind'. In Christian tradition, Alexina is associated with the Greek saint Alexina, who is known for her devotion and sacrifice.
